Abstract

Understanding concepts in chemistry subjects is crucial, as a lack of understanding can lead to misconceptions. This research aims to analyze existing research on understanding chemical concepts, thereby leveraging the opportunity to conduct further research on chemistry comprehension. This study employs a literature review method based on a variety of articles that discuss understanding concepts. The analysis of articles on conceptual understanding reveals that the years of article publication range from 2017 to 2024, with no journal publications in 2020. The quantitative method is the most commonly used research method, with class XI students making up the majority of the subjects. Acids and bases are a common chemistry topic in research, and the T test is the most common data analysis method. We've concluded that the majority of articles appeared in 2019 and 2021, quantitative research is the most prevalent type, and class XI students make up the majority of research subjects. The most frequently used data analysis in acid-base research is the T test.
